  • Patent number: 10194656
    Abstract: Embodiments herein relate to animal feed preservatives including byproducts containing levulinic acid and methods of making and using the same. In an embodiment, a method of making an animal feed preservative is included. The method can include obtaining an acidic byproduct of a manufacturing process. The acidic byproduct can include at least about 1% by weight levulinic acid or a salt thereof. The method can further include mixing the acidic byproduct with a base to form the animal feed preservative. The animal feed preservative can include at least about 5 wt. % of the acid byproduct. In various embodiments, a method of reducing the amount of mycotoxins formed in an animal feed product during storage is included. In various embodiments, an animal feed preservative or supplement is included. Other embodiments are also included herein.

  • Patent number: 6015482
    Abstract: A process for manufacturing a printed circuit that replaces tin and/or tin-lead electroplating with tin-nickel based electroplating. The process includes printing a desired circuitry pattern onto a resist-coated copper-clad substrate. A tin-nickel material is electroplated onto the desired circuitry pattern, and the resist removed. The tin-nickel electroplating takes place within a bath comprised of a nickel source, a stannous source and a starter solution including a bifluoride salt, diethylenetriamine and triethylenetetramine.

  • Patent number: 5264158
    Abstract: An aqueous based cleaner-degreaser for removing oleophilic petroleum oils and greases from metal and metal alloys, such as aluminum and zinc, and has been developed employing a mixture of a quaternary phosphate, a ketone, a primary amine, and surfactant and surfactant builders comprised of primarily ethoxylated alcohols. Further, the solution functions at a pH less than 10.5, and exhibits very low toxicity compared to solvent or basic cleaning solutions.
